TRF Ladies Association Distributes solar Lanterns to Students

Mrs M Deoras giving a solar lantern to a student at TRF Nagar. Some beneficiaries from TRF's nearby 'bustee' during the solar lantern programme

Jamshedpur
September 24, 2011

The TRF Ladies Association took one more step forward in the direction of helping the needy students, residing in the ‘bustee’ near TRF Nagar (colony), to study at home and utilize their time gainfully after school hours. The TRF Ladies Association as part of its corporate social responsibility programme today distributed 60 solar lanterns among students studying in its literacy school, ‘Akshar’ and some select students, all of who reside in the neighbouring ‘bustee’. Earlier this year it has distributed 30 solar lamps to ‘Akshar’ students and those living in the immediate vicinity of its housing colony, TRF Nagar.

The TRF Ladies Association, the corporate social responsibility arm of the Company, is committed to improving the quality of life of those residing in the proximity of the Company’s premises, especially in Birsanagar. It has set up a rain water harvesting facility with the aim of distributing potable water to those living in the TRF Nagar’s adjoining ‘bastee’ of Birsanagar. Through this rain water harvesting facility, the adjoining ‘bustee’ gets, every day, potable water which till now was scarce.

Speaking on the occasion, Mrs Madhuri Deoras, Chairperson of the Ladies Association urged the children and their parents to use the lantern as it would help the children to study and learn good habits and values. She informed them about the numerous social welfare programme of the association such as helping cataract patients, conducting free health clinic, blood donation programme, employability training for girls, etc .

Senior office bearers of the TRF Ladies Association, namely Mrs P Kharkar and Mrs C Dutta, along with other members such as Dr Archana Srivastava, Mrs I Singh, Mrs Deepa Bharati and Mrs UH Raju were also present on the occasion.

TRF Ltd is a pioneer in engineering and supply of material handling equipment and systems for five decades. TRF has invested in Hewitt Robins Fraser Limited, UK to enhance it scale of bulk material equipment and make a more meaningful presence in both European and Indian markets and the sub-continent. TRF has business interest in automotive applications. The company?s subsidiary, York Transport Equipment (Asia) Pte Limited, Singapore is engaged in the business of production and distribution of trailer undergears, with market presence in 27 countries. York Transport Equipment (Asia) Pte Ltd has four manufacturing facilities world wide, including one in India. TRF has also set up Adithya Automotive Applications Limited, an automotive applications unit under a joint venture in Lucknow. TRF has also acquired the Dutch Lanka Trailer (DLT) Manufacturers Limited, Sri Lanka. DLT is a world-class trailer company with manufacturing facilities in Sri Lanka, Oman and India. It exports trailers to as many as 30 countries.
